Frequently Asked Questions about Rent Specials Inglesea Apartments

How much is the average rent for a Rent Specials Inglesea Apartment?

The average rent for a Rent Specials Apartment in Inglesea is $1,758.

What is the largest Rent Specials Inglesea Apartment for rent?

Today's Rent Specials apartment with the most square footage in Inglesea is a 1,423 square feet unit starting from $1,299 at Latitude 112.

What is the average size for Inglesea Rent Specials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Rent Specials rental in Inglesea is currently at 613 sq ft.
